Behind this watch is a well-known story, that of the 62MAS or the brand’s entry to the world of dive watches. Not only was this watch Japan’s first attempt to make a name in the category, but the influence of this reference 6217-8000 was immense and helped shape the very definition of a modern dive watch. It’s also the watch behind a host of other dive watches, consolidating the reputation Seiko enjoys today. The grandfather of all Seiko dive watches, it still leaves its mark on the brand’s collection, not only when it comes to vintage re-editions but simply as a blueprint for the entire design of the range. In 2020, Seiko incorporated the 5 Sports series into the Seiko 5 collection. The collection thus comprises the Sports, Suits, Street, Specialist, and Sense series in addition to classic Seiko 5 models. While the Sports line mostly offers diving and pilot's watches, you'll find some colorful, stainless steel diving watches in the Suits line as well. The Seiko Sense and Street series are home to playful, multicolored designs. Lastly, the Specialist line features diving watches made of stainless steel, some of which have a bronze or golden exterior.
